Frequently Asked Questions

Common questions about daycare and childcare services in Crabtree, PA

What are the typical costs for full-time daycare for an infant or toddler in Crabtree, PA?

In Crabtree and the surrounding Westmoreland County area, full-time daycare costs can vary based on the type of facility. For a licensed daycare center, you can expect to pay between $900 and $1,300 per month for infant care. For toddlers, the range is typically $850 to $1,200 per month. In-home family daycare providers often charge slightly less, ranging from $700 to $1,000 monthly. These costs are generally in line with the Pennsylvania state average, though they can be lower than in major metropolitan areas like Pittsburgh. It's important to ask what is included in the tuition, such as meals, snacks, and curriculum materials. Financial assistance may be available through Pennsylvania's Child Care Works (CCW) subsidy program for eligible families.

How long are waitlists for daycare centers in Crabtree, and when should I start looking?

Waitlists for the most sought-after daycare centers and preschools in the Crabtree area can be significant, especially for infant rooms which have stricter staff-to-child ratios. It is not uncommon for popular providers to have waitlists of 6 to 12 months, or even longer. We strongly recommend beginning your search and making inquiries during your second trimester of pregnancy if you are expecting. For toddler or preschool spots, starting your search at least 4-6 months before your desired start date is advisable. Be proactive: contact multiple centers, get on multiple waitlists, and follow up periodically. Also consider expanding your search to nearby communities like Greensburg, Latrobe, or Youngwood for more options.

What are the key Pennsylvania state licensing requirements I should verify when choosing a daycare in Crabtree?

All daycare centers and group child care homes in Crabtree must be licensed by the Pennsylvania Department of Human Services (DHS). Key requirements you should ask about include: **Staff-to-Child Ratios** (e.g., 1:4 for infants, 1:5 for young toddlers), **Staff Qualifications** (directors must have a degree and experience, and all staff must have background checks and ongoing training), and **Health & Safety Standards** (including safe sleep practices for infants, immunization records, and emergency plans). You can verify a provider's license status and review any compliance history online through the Pennsylvania DHS "Child Care Finder" website. Don't hesitate to ask a provider for their most recent DHS inspection report.

Are there any unique local programs or resources for childcare in Crabtree and Westmoreland County?

Yes, parents in Crabtree have access to several local resources. The **Westmoreland Community Action** agency administers the federal Child Care Works (CCW) subsidy and can help with eligibility screening. For early learning support, the **Westmoreland Intermediate Unit (WIU)** offers early intervention services and supports Pre-K Counts programs, which are free, high-quality pre-kindergarten for eligible 3- and 4-year-olds. Additionally, the **Greensburg Hempfield Area Library**, a short drive away, offers robust early literacy programs like storytimes that can supplement your child's learning. For finding providers, many local parents use community Facebook groups (e.g., "Crabtree Community" or "Westmoreland County Moms") for personal recommendations.

What options exist for part-time or non-traditional hour childcare in a smaller community like Crabtree?

Finding part-time or evening/weekend care in a smaller community can be challenging but not impossible. Most traditional daycare centers in the area operate on a standard Monday-Friday, 6:30 AM to 6:00 PM schedule and require full-time enrollment. Your best bets for flexibility are: 1) **Licensed Family Child Care Homes**, which may offer more customizable part-day or part-week schedules, and 2) **Nanny Shares** with other local families, which you can arrange through local networks. For occasional evening care, some parents utilize trusted babysitters from nearby **Seton Hill University** or **University of Pittsburgh at Greensburg**, where education or nursing students often seek such work. Be sure to clearly communicate your schedule needs upfront during your search.
